Emomali Rahmon Receives Minister of External Affairs of India Subrahmanyam Jaishankar

The Founder of Peace and National Unity, Leader of the Nation, President of Tajikistan Emomali Rahmon met with the Minister of External Affairs of India Subrahmanyam Jaishankar, who is in Dushanbe to take part in a session of the Council of Heads of State of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ization (SCO).
The officials discussed the future prospects of cooperation between Tajikistan and India with an emphasis on trade, energy, investment, military, and other fields.
President Rahmon expressed satisfaction with the level of political contacts between Tajikistan and India, and mutual trust between the two friendly countries.
They reviewed prospects for expanded cooperation in the fight against international terrorism, extremism, drug trafficking, and organized crime.
The parties continued their discussion on boosting bilateral ties within the framework of regional and international organizations, including within the UN and SCO.
The two sides exchanged views on the developing military and political situation in Afghanistan. President Rahmon stressed that Tajikistan is committed to the speedy restoration of peace and stability in this neighboring country.Other issues of mutual interest were also discussed.
